Located at 2944 Belgrade St,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, Richmond Sch is a compact elementary school that educates 351 students (grades K through 5), overseen by Philadelphia City SD. Enrollment runs roughly 21% smaller than the state mean of about 443.
Philadelphia City SD comprises 220 schools with combined enrollment of 116,230 students; Richmond Sch is among them.
Demographically, Richmond Sch lists that the most-represented group is Hispanic (40%), with the rest of the student body spread across multiple groups. Other groups include 32% White, 17% Black, 9% multiracial. That is visibly more Hispanic than the county at large, where the share is closer to 16%.
On the resource side, The school lists 28 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 12.4:1. That tracks the state average closely. An estimated 96%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ator.
On a residual basis (actual vs predicted given the student mix), Richmond Sch s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 36.3%; this one delivers 33.6%.
Around the school, ACS estimates for Philadelphia County put the typical household earns roughly $61,953 per year, roughly 35%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and roughly 17% of residents live below the federal poverty line. In all, Philadelphia County runs 309 public schools (combined enrollment of about 182,005 students), of which Richmond Sch is one.
Memphis Street Academy CS @ JP Jones is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.2 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Richmond Sch.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ts Richmond Sch at 1st of 4; the average score across the group is 19.5%.
Richmond Sch operates from a metropolitan location.
Trend over the last 7 years. Over the past 7-year window, the student count fell 42%: 606 students in 2018 compared to 351 in 2025. Hispanic enrollment moved from 26% to 40% across the same window. Class-load math has fell: from 17.7:1 in 2018 to 12.4:1 in 2025.
